Okay now i've got your attention is anyone out there taking garlic supplements? I have been taking them recently and then tonight i've just noted there is a talk on locally about the wonders of garlic as a natural pesticide. The talk is by a guy called Peter Josling who runs the Garlic Information Centre.

It seems that allicin is the magic bit with garlic but in the supplements i've been taking it is not stabilized so its efficacy is mooted. But stabilized allicin is available and from all accounts it sounds like a very good thing to take - so what's the deal, anyone out there a garlic fan, taking stabilized allicin, or garlic supplements? The only thing you should be careful about is that garlic acts as a natural blood thinner, so if you take anti-coagulants or high dose aspirin, it may affect your clotting.
